Comparison of Native Fibre Channel Tape and SAS Tape Connected to a Fibre Channel to SAS Bridge

IT Managers may approach backing up Storage Area Networks (SANs) with the idea of purchasing native Fibre Channel tape drives or libraries. This paper examines the technical and economic considerations of implementing an alternative solution for SAN backup and archive; a Fibre Channel-to-SAS Bridge powering SAS Tape drives or libraries. Considerations of which solution to implement will be identified and the benefits of each will be compared on the basis of performance, availability, connectivity, manageability, intelligence and cost.

Although the native Fibre Channel tape options may appear to be less complicated, bridging devices utilizing SAS tape drives, such as an ATTO XstreamCORE FC 7600, provides significant advantages.
